Open Source JavaScript-bibliotek til billedbehandling

Tag skærmbilleder af websteder i forskellige opløsninger.

Hvad er Pageres?

Pageres er en gratis og open source API, der giver JavaScript-udviklere mulighed for at tage et skærmbillede af websteder programmatisk. Formålet med API'en er at sikre, at din hjemmeside er responsiv. Den er let og hurtig og kan generere 100 skærmbilleder fra 10 forskellige hjemmesider på lidt over et minut. Det kræver skærmbilleder i forskellige opløsninger for at sikre, at hjemmesiden er responsiv. Desuden kan API'et også bruges til at gengive SVG-billeder.

For at tage skærmbilleder af webstedet skal du videregive webstedets URL. Du kan angive størrelse, bredde, højde, dato og klokkeslæt for outputskærmbilledet. Desuden kan du angive et trinvist navn til skærmbillederne - så når en fil eksisterer, tilføjer den et trinvis nummer.

Previous Next

Kom godt i gang med Pageres

Den anbefalede måde at installere Pageres på via NPM. Brug venligst følgende kommando til at installere det.

Installer Pageres via NPM

 npm install pageres 

Tag skærmbillede af webstedet via gratis JavaScript API

Open source Pageres-biblioteket giver JavaScript-udviklere mulighed for at tage skærmbilleder af websteder programmatisk. For at tage skærmbilleder af webstedet giver API'en Pageres()-metoden. Du kan indstille forsinkelse, timeout, beskæring, CSS og andre muligheder, mens du tager skærmbilleder. For outputfilen kan du indstille størrelse, bredde, højde, dato og klokkeslæt. Ved at bruge følgende kode kan du tage skærmbilleder af din hjemmeside.

Tag skærmbilleder i JavaScript

  1. Importer bibliotek
  2. Tag skærmbilleder

Tag skærmbilleder af webstedet i JavaScript

const Pageres = require('pageres');
(async () => {
    await new Pageres({delay: 2})
        .src('https://products.fileformat.com', ['480x320', '1024x768', 'iphone 5s'], {crop: true})
        .dest(__dirname)
        .run();
    console.log('Finished generating screenshots!');
})();
});
 Dansk